The Canadian housing correction is gaining momentum in 2025, with home prices in Toronto and Vancouver continuing their downward trend. As the Toronto property market slowdown deepens and Vancouver housing trends reflect softer demand, many sellers are adjusting expectations — and investors are beginning to take notice.
According to RBC’s latest housing market update, buyer activity has weakened, inventories are rising, and home values are under pressure across multiple Canadian markets. While this may worry homeowners, it’s a golden window for real estate investors who want to take advantage of a buyers market in Canada.
Price Corrections Gaining Steam in Toronto and Vancouver
The data shows that Canadian home prices—especially in major urban centres—are falling faster than expected. Average resale prices in some areas have declined by 10–15% year-over-year.
RBC’s analysis reveals that rising listings and affordability constraints are shifting the market in favour of buyers. This is part of a broader real estate market correction in Canada that’s opening the door for new investment strategies.
Why Investors Should Welcome This Shift
As conditions shift into a real estate buyers market, investors now have several key advantages not seen since the pre-pandemic era.
Motivated Sellers & Discounted Deals
Higher mortgage costs and financial pressures are creating real estate investment opportunities in 2025, such as:
Below-market purchases
Vendor take-back options
Off-market or distressed listings
Lower Competition for Deals
Unlike the high-pressure bidding wars of past years, this market offers lower competition for real estate deals. That means more room for negotiation, conditions, and proper due diligence.
Better Cash Flow Potential
As purchase prices fall and rental demand stays steady, investors may see improved cash flow from rental properties — especially in urban cores and mid-sized cities with low vacancy rates.
Land Investment Opportunities
For those focused on land development in Canada, this cycle offers an opportunity to acquire undervalued land in growth corridors. With proper land entitlement strategies, investors can add value and capture long-term upside.
